A recent job posting from PlayStation suggests that Santa Monica Studio might be gearing up for another entry in the God of War series. The studio’s most recent installment, God of War Ragnarök, which followed the 2018 reboot, was released in 2022 and received high praise from fans and critics alike. Although the series celebrated its 20th anniversary recently, there hasn’t been any official word on a new game—until now.

During the anniversary celebrations, Santa Monica Studio delighted fans by announcing that God of War Ragnarök would soon get an update featuring new content inspired by earlier titles in the franchise. On March 20, an update rolled out that introduced a collection of armor and cosmetic items known as the Dark Odyssey collection, nodding to the codename for the original God of War from 2005. While this update was a pleasant surprise for many and encouraged players to revisit the game, the community is still eagerly waiting for more substantial news.

Job Listing Sparks New Game Rumors

The buzz around a potential new God of War installment intensified with a recent job listing reviewed by Game Rant. PlayStation is on the lookout for a Quest Designer to join Santa Monica Studio in California— the same team behind the critically acclaimed series. The listing mentioned that ideal candidates should have a “personal understanding of the God of War games.” This particular requirement has led many to speculate that the role could be tied to creating content for a new entry in the series.

The Quest Designer’s responsibilities would include crafting quest objectives, narrative moments, and dialogue. While the job posting doesn’t confirm whether the studio is working on an entirely new game or perhaps a remastered version of the original trilogy—a rumor that has floated around for months—it does hint at some fresh developments on the horizon.

Previously, there were unverified claims that the original God of War trilogy would receive a remaster, with an announcement expected in February. When that didn’t materialize, insider Jeff Grubb mentioned that the initial leak might have been premature, suggesting that an official reveal could have coincided with the 20th-anniversary events in March. Even though Santa Monica Studio confirmed there would be no major announcements during the celebration, the new job posting has kept the conversation alive.

What’s Next for God of War Fans?

At this point, it’s hard to say whether the new hire will be working on a brand-new game, a remastered collection, or another project entirely related to the franchise. With four years separating the releases of God of War and God of War Ragnarök, it might still be some time before fans get to experience a new installment. However, the fact that Santa Monica Studio is actively recruiting talent with expertise in the God of War universe certainly leaves room for hope.

For now, fans will have to wait and see what Santa Monica Studio has in store. Whether it’s another epic journey into Norse mythology or a revamped look at the classic series, the future of God of War appears as promising as ever.
